Goonhilly (Goonhilly Earth Station Ltd) enables the safe, sustainable, and secure use of space - keeping organisations connected and informed from Earth to the Moon and beyond.
As the world's first and most advanced commercial provider of lunar and deep space communications services, Goonhilly supports spacecraft operating beyond geostationary orbit for organisations including ESA and Intuitive Machines. Goonhilly also provides state-of-the-art RF Space Domain Awareness (SDA) and assured satcom services for national security organisations.
Its sister company, COMSAT, provides commercial satcom services, with both brands sharing operational sites in the US and UK. Both companies also offer secure and reliable data centre services.
